13.06.2006 As the row continued over suicides in Guantánamo, Reporters Without Borders condemned the arbitrary, four-year detention of an assistant Al-Jazeera cameraman in the US military prison on Cuba.

Caught in the web
07.06.2006 Arrest confirmed of blogger Abed Tavancheh, missing since 26 May; Egyptian authorities release two bloggers and hold three others for two more weeks; Google blocked as vice tightens on Chinese Internet users; Guillermo Fariñas 'critically ill' protesting the government’s policy of depriving Cubans of Internet access.

01.06.2006 The African Commission on Human and People’s Rights should consider moving out of The Gambia because of threats to free expression and to civil and political liberties, an international media watchdog said today.
